1. Chiropractic scope of practice - ANSWER

I. I. manipulation of spine and connective tissue.
II. Use of air, cold, diet, exercise, heat, light, massage, physical culture, rest,
Ultrasound, water, physical therapy, manipulation, and adjustments.
III. Can advice on supplementation as long as it isn't contained in the Materia
Medica
IV. Can use x-ray and thermography for diagnosis but not treatment.
V. Can use diagnostic ultrasound for neuromuscular skeletal diagnosis
VI. Can't use the term physical therapy in advertising unless they hold such
license.


2. A chiropractor may use X-ray and thermography for which purpose only?
A. Treatment
B. Prognosis
C. Diagnosis
D. Research

Correct Answer: C. Diagnosis


3. A chiropractor may use diagnostic ultrasound for which type of diagnosis?

,A. Cardiovascular
B. Neurological
C. Obstetrical
D. Musculoskeletal

Correct Answer: D. Musculoskeletal



4. Rules for laser use - ANSWER Must be applied by duly licensed Chiropractor
or CA under supervision by one.
Must be FDA approved
Can only be used for musculoskeletal use.


5. Which address(es) must be filed with the Board?
A. Home address only
B. Principal office only
C. Principal office and every sub-office
D. Only the billing address

Correct Answer: C. Principal office and every sub-office


6. What is the effect of disciplinary action taken in another state?
A. It has no effect
B. It must be reviewed but not enforced
C. It automatically stands in this state
D. It applies only if criminal

Correct Answer: C. It automatically stands in this state


7. Who has the authority to inspect a chiropractic office?

, A. Insurance companies
B. Local law enforcement only
C. The Board or its designee
D. Only upon complaint

Correct Answer: C. The Board or its designee


8. Can the Board refund licensing fees?
A. Yes, under hardship
B. Yes, if application is denied
C. Only partial refunds
D. No, fees are non-refundable

Correct Answer: D. No, fees are non-refundable


9. A licensee must notify the Executive Officer of a name change within:
A. 5 days
B. 10 days
C. 30 days
D. 45 days

Correct Answer: B. 10 days


10. A replacement license may be issued for all EXCEPT:
A. Lost license
B. Stolen license
C. Damaged license
D. Disciplinary action

Correct Answer: D. Disciplinary action
